How Our Team Handles Sump Pump Failure Water Removal
When you call our team for sump pump failure water removal, we’ll send a trained technician to assess the situation and develop a customized plan to get your property dry and safe. Our process involves:
Step 1: Assessment and Containment
Our technician will arrive quickly to assess the damage, contain the water, and prevent further spread. We’ll use specialized equipment to block off affected areas and ensure the water doesn’t seep into other parts of your property.
Step 2: Water Removal and Extraction
Using advanced equipment, such as wet/dry vacuums and portable pumps, we’ll remove the standing water and extract it from your property. Our team will work efficiently to reduce downtime and get your property back to normal.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
Next, we’ll use specialized drying equipment to remove any remaining moisture from your walls, floors, and ceilings. We’ll also apply dehumidifiers to prevent mold growth and ensure a safe environment for you and your family.
Step 4: Cleaning and Sanitizing
Finally, our team will clean and sanitize your property to remove any remaining dirt, debris, or bacteria. We’ll use eco-friendly cleaning products to ensure a safe and healthy environment for you and your family.

Sump Pump Failure Water Removal v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ional
| Situation | DIY? | Call a Pro? | Why |
|---|---|---|---|
| Small water leak (less than 1 gallon) | Yes | No | You can likely handle a small water leak with a wet/dry vacuum and some elbow grease. |
| Visible water damage (up to 2 inches of standing water) | No | Yes | A professional team can safely remove standing water and prevent further damage. |
| Musty odors and mold growth | No | Yes | A professional team can identify and address mold growth, ensuring a safe environment. |
| Basement or crawlspace flooding (over 2 inches of standing water) | No | Yes | A professional team can safely remove standing water and prevent further damage. |
| Water damage affecting multiple rooms or floors | No | Yes | A professional team can handle large-scale water damage, ensuring a thorough and safe restoration. |

Sump Pump Failure Water Removal Cost in Cliffside Park, NJ
The cost of sump pump failure water removal can vary depending on the severity of the damage, size of the affected area, and local conditions in Cliffside Park, NJ. Our prices are estimates, not guarantees and may include:
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water removal and extraction | $500 – $2,500 | Size of affected area, amount of standing water |
| Drying and dehumidification | $200 – $1,000 | Size of affected area, level of moisture |
| Cleaning and sanitizing | $100 – $500 | Size of affected area, level of dirt and debris |
| Equipment rental and labor | $500 – $2,000 | Size of affected area, level of complexity |
| Disinfection and deodorizing | $100 – $500 | Size of affected area, level of mold growth |
| Final inspection and certification | $100 – $300 | Size of affected area, level of complexity |
Exact pricing depends on an on-site assessment. We offer free estimates to ensure you get the best value for your money.

Common Questions About Sump Pump Failure Water Removal
Q: What causes sump pump failure?
A: Sump pump failure can be caused by a variety of factors, including power outages, clogged pipes, and mechanical issues. We recommend regular maintenance to prevent sump pump failure.
Q: How long does sump pump failure water removal take?
A: The length of time it takes to complete sump pump failure water removal depends on the severity of the damage and the size of the affected area. Our team works efficiently to reduce downtime.
Q: Is sump pump failure water removal covered by insurance?
A: It depends on your insurance policy. We recommend checking with your insurance provider to see if sump pump failure water removal is covered.
Q: Can I prevent sump pump failure?
A: Yes, regular maintenance and inspections can help prevent sump pump failure. We recommend checking your sump pump regularly to ensure it’s working properly.
